* Simpler image cache API for clients to use.
* Significantly fewer threads.
* One thread for image cache task (multiplexes commands, decoder threads and async resource requests).
* 4 threads for decoder worker tasks.
* Removed ReflowEvent hacks in script and layout tasks.
* Image elements pass a Trusted<T> to image cache, which is used to dirty nodes via script task. Previous use of Untrusted addresses was unsafe.
* Image requests such as background-image on layout / paint threads trigger repaint only rather than full reflow.
* Add reflow batching for when multiple images load quickly.
* Reduces the number of paints loading wikipedia from ~95 to ~35.
* Reasonably simple to add proper prefetch support in a follow up PR.
* Async loaded images always construct Image fragments now, instead of generic.
* Image fragments support the image not being present.
* Simpler implementation of synchronous image loading for reftests.
* Removed image holder.
* image.onload support.
* image NaturalWidth and NaturalHeight support.
* Updated WPT expectations.

This changeset implements the beginnings of fine-grained measurement of
Servo's data structures.
- It adds a new `SizeOf` trait, which is used to measure the memory used
by heap data structures, and implements it for some std types: Box,
String, Option, Arc, Vec, and DList.
- It adds a new `MemoryReporter` trait which is used to report memory
measurements from other threads to the memory profiler. Reporters are
registered and unregistered with the memory profiler, and the memory
profiler makes measurement requests of reporters when necessary.
- It plumbs a MemoryProfilerChan through to the layout task so it can
register a memory reporter.
- It implements the `SizeOf` trait for `DisplayList` and associated
types, and adds a memory reporter that uses it.
The display list hits 14.77 MiB when viewing
tests/html/perf-rainbow.html, and 2.51 MiB when viewing the Guardians of
the Galaxy Wikipedia page from servo-static-suite. Example output:

Also fixes a race condition that occurs loading iframes under heavy CPU load.
This ensures that iframes never do a reflow / layout until they have a valid
window size set from their parent frame.
When an iframe is created with display:none it sets the root layer to be
zero width and height. When updating the rect of the iframe from layout
send the entire rect rather than just the new origin, which handles the case
where the iframe has been made visible and now has a non-zero rect.
